Vernon Hankins, 93, of Winfield, Kansas, passed away early Monday morning, May 16, 2016 at his home.

Born June 30, 1922 in Dexter, Kansas, he was the son of Charles and Madelsa (Thompson) Hankins. He was raised and received his education in Dexter, graduating from Dexter High School. He joined the United States Army on November 16, 1942 and proudly served his country in the 104th Infantry during WWII. He was honorably discharged on November 26, 1945.

Vernon was united in marriage to Velma I. Dowler on August 8, 1954. The couple made their home in Winfield. Vernon worked for the Veteran Cab Company for ten years and then for Winfield Motor Company from 1962 to 1995. He retired as a sales manager. Velma preceded him in death on August 4, 2013.

He was a member of the Elks Lodge, the American Legion, Veterans of Foreign Wars and was involved in Boy Scouts of America. He enjoyed bowling and was an avid woodworker. He attended the Farmer’s Market with his wood working projects.

His family includes: His son: Clinton Hankins of Wichita; and His grandsons: Daniel Hankins and wife, Amber and Austin Hankins.

In addition to his parents and wife, Vernon was preceded in death by his brothers, Carl and Cleo, sisters, Flora Booth, Fern Steward, Avis Rhodd, Martha Welch and Winnie Brubaker and his sister-in-law, Silver Hankins.
